Pete Davidson
Peter Michael Davidson (born November 16, 1993) is an American comedian and actor. He is a cast member on Saturday Night Live. Davidson has also appeared on the MTV shows Guy Code, Wild 'n Out, and Failosophy. He has performed stand-up comedy on Adam DeVine's House Party, Jimmy Kimmel Live!, and Comedy Underground with Dave Attell, and guest-starred in Brooklyn Nine-Nine.
Tom Hanks
Thomas Jeffrey Hanks (born July 9, 1956) is an American actor and filmmaker. Hanks is known for his comedic and dramatic roles in such films as Splash (1984), Bachelor Party (1984), Big (1988), Turner & Hooch (1989), A League of Their Own (1992), Sleepless in Seattle (1993), Forrest Gump (1994), Apollo 13 (1995), You've Got Mail (1998), The Green Mile (1999), Cast Away (2000), Road to Perdition (2002), Cloud Atlas (2012), Captain Phillips (2013), Saving Mr. Banks (2013), Sully (2016) and A Beautiful Day in the Neighborhood (2019). He has also starred in the Robert Langdon films, and voices Sheriff Woody in the Toy Story film series. He is one of the most popular and recognizable film stars worldwide, and is widely regarded as an American cultural icon.

Pete Davidson share a video for a song called “Drake Song” on this week’s self-isolated episode of Saturday Night Live. It’s Davidson’s approximation of what happens in a Drake song. (“I miss my ex,” “No.

1 on the Billboard”). Davidson also did a rap song about the music video trope of waving money around. In this case, he has $2,000.

That one’s called “Andre 2000.” Watch Davidson’s videos below. This week’s sketches were created by cast members staying home during the COVID-19 epidemic, and featured Tom Hanks as a remote host.

Davidson’s nod to Drake comes after the rapper released his new “Toosie Slide” single along with a simple set of dance moves.
